Foulford Surname Meaning

From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history

FOULFORD: From the old lands of Fulford or Foulfourde "nunc de Woodhouselie vocata" (1686, Retours, Edinburgh, 1301). James de Foulfourd who made a gift to the altar of St. James in the paroch kirk of Edinburgh in the reign of Robert III (RMS., I, App. II, 1882) is probably James de Fulford, burgess of Edinburgh, 1381 (Egidii, p. 22). The tenement of quondam James de Foulfurde in Edinburgh is mentioned in 1428 (RMS., II, 116), James of Foulfurd was factor to the earl of Orkney, 1444 (CRA., p. 13), John Fulford was mason to the abbot of Cupar-Angus Abbey c. 1500 (Cupar-Angus, I, p. 310), and another John Forlfurd was prior of the Friars Carmelites in Aberdeen, 1558 (ER., XIX, p. 41).

The Surnames of Scotland (1946) by George Fraser Black (1866-1948)
